Skip to content

Commit e1175e5

Browse files
committed
Added the HTML for where the curl/wget data will go.
Ref #143
1 parent b073220 commit e1175e5

File tree

2 files changed

+53
-36
lines changed

2 files changed

+53
-36
lines changed

res/web/css/style.css

+6-1
Original file line numberDiff line numberDiff line change
@@ -70,7 +70,12 @@ li a.disabled, .disabled {
7070
font-size: 10px;
7171
}
7272

73-
#two, #three, #four {
73+
label {
74+
margin-bottom: 0;
75+
padding: 5px 0;
76+
}
77+
78+
#two, #three, #four, #five {
7479
display: none;
7580
}
7681

res/web/js/form.js

+47-35
Original file line numberDiff line numberDiff line change
@@ -7,23 +7,23 @@ function createMessageForm(name, ipv6) {
77
html += '<br/><input type="text" placeholder="Subject" id="subject" class="form-control" maxlength="255">';
88
html += '<br/><textarea placeholder="Body" id="message" class="form-control" maxlength="999"></textarea>';
99
html += '<br/><div class="text-center disabled">Basic markdown is supported</div>';
10-
html += '<br/><div class="row"><div class="col col-lg-6 text-center">';
10+
html += '<br/><div class="row"><div class="col col-xs-6 text-center">';
1111
html += '<input type="reset" id="cancelmessage" class="btn btn-default btn-small" value="Cancel Message"></div>';
12-
html += '<div class="col col-lg-6 text-center">';
12+
html += '<div class="col col-xs-6 text-center">';
1313
html += '<input type="submit" id="nextpagesubmit" class="btn btn-small btn-primary" value="Next Page" onclick="next(2); return false;"></div></div>';
1414
html += '</div><div id="two">';
1515
html += '<img id="captcha_img">';
1616
html += '<br/><input type="text" placeholder="Captcha" class="form-control" id="captcha" maxlength="255">';
1717
html += '<br/><div class="text-center"><button class="btn btn-warning btn-mini" href="#" onclick="loadCAPTCHA($(\'#captcha_img\')); return false;">Load New Captcha</button></div>';
18-
html += '<br/><div class="row"><div class="col col-lg-6 text-center">';
18+
html += '<br/><div class="row"><div class="col col-xs-6 text-center">';
1919
html += '<input type="reset" onclick="next(1); return false;" class="btn btn-default btn-small" value="Previous Page"></div>';
20-
html += '<div class="col col-lg-6 text-center">';
20+
html += '<div class="col col-xs-6 text-center">';
2121
html += '<input type="submit" id="sendmessage" class="btn btn-small btn-primary" value="Send Message"></div></div>';
2222
html += '</div></div>';
2323
return html;
2424
}
2525

26-
function getForm(lat, lng) {
26+
function getForm(lat, lng) {
2727
var form = '<div id="inputform">';
2828
form += '<div class="tabby">';
2929
form += '<div class="tab" id="one">';
@@ -37,9 +37,9 @@ function getForm(lat, lng) {
3737
form += '<input type="text" class="input-medium form-control" id="address" name="address" placeholder="Required" maxlength="39"/>';
3838
form += '<label><strong>Details</strong></label>';
3939
form += '<input type="text" class="input-medium form-control" placeholder="Home, Work, ..." id="details" maxlength="255"/><br/>';
40-
form += '<div class="row"><div class="col col-lg-6 text-center">';
40+
form += '<div class="row"><div class="col col-xs-6 text-center">';
4141
form += '<button class="btn btn-default btn-small" href="#" onclick="cancelRegistration(); return false;">Cancel</button></div>';
42-
form += '<div class="col col-lg-6 text-center">';
42+
form += '<div class="col col-xs-6 text-center">';
4343
form += '<button class="btn btn-small btn-primary" href="#" onclick="next(2); return false;">Next</button></div></div>';
4444
form += '</div>';
4545
form += '<div class="tab" id="two">';
@@ -52,9 +52,9 @@ function getForm(lat, lng) {
5252
form += '<input type="checkbox" id="residential"> ';
5353
form += 'Residential node';
5454
form += '</label><br/><br/>';
55-
form += '<div class="row"><div class="col col-lg-6 text-center">';
55+
form += '<div class="row"><div class="col col-xs-6 text-center">';
5656
form += '<button class="btn btn-small btn-primary" href="#" onclick="next(1); return false;">Back</button></div>';
57-
form += '<div class="col col-lg-6 text-center">';
57+
form += '<div class="col col-xs-6 text-center">';
5858
form += '<button class="btn btn-small btn-primary" href="#" onclick="next(3); return false;">Next</button></div></div>';
5959
form += '</div>';
6060
form += '<div class="tab" id="three">';
@@ -72,9 +72,9 @@ function getForm(lat, lng) {
7272
form += 'Wired (eth) access';
7373
form += '</label><br/><br/>';
7474
form += '<div class="row">';
75-
form += '<div class="col col-lg-6 text-center">';
75+
form += '<div class="col col-xs-6 text-center">';
7676
form += '<button class="btn btn-small btn-primary" href="#" onclick="next(2); return false;">Back</button></div>';
77-
form += '<div class="col col-lg-6 text-center">';
77+
form += '<div class="col col-xs-6 text-center">';
7878
form += '<button class="btn btn-small btn-primary" href="#" onclick="next(4); return false;">Next</button></div></div>';
7979
form += '</div>';
8080
form += '<div class="tab" id="four">';
@@ -84,9 +84,20 @@ function getForm(lat, lng) {
8484
form += '<textarea class="contact form-control" id="contact" placeholder="XMPP username, Reddit username, ..." maxlength="255"></textarea><br/>';
8585
form += '<input style="display: none;" type="text" id="latitude" name="latitude" value="'+lat+'"/>';
8686
form += '<input style="display: none;" type="text" id="longitude" name="longitude" value="'+lng+'"/>';
87-
form += '<div class="row"><div class="col col-lg-6 text-center">';
87+
form += '<div class="row"><div class="col col-xs-6 text-center">';
8888
form += '<button class="btn btn-small btn-primary" href="#" onclick="next(3); return false;">Back</button></div>';
89-
form += '<div class="col col-lg-6 text-center">';
89+
form += '<div class="col col-xs-6 text-center">';
90+
form += '<button class="btn btn-small btn-primary" href="#" onclick="next(5); return false;">Next</button></div></div></div>';
91+
form += '<div class="tab" id="five"><div class="row">';
92+
form += '<div class="col col-xs-12">';
93+
form += '<label>Submit via curl</label>';
94+
form += '<input type="text" class="form-control" placeholder="Curl Data" id="curl">';
95+
form += '<label>Submit via wget</label>';
96+
form += '<br/><input type="text" class="form-control" placeholder="Wget Data" id="wget">';
97+
form += '<br/></div></div>';
98+
form += '<div class="row"><div class="col col-xs-6 text-center">';
99+
form += '<button class="btn btn-small btn-primary" href="#" onclick="next(4); return false;">Back</button></div>';
100+
form += '<div class="col col-xs-6 text-center">';
90101
form += '<button class="btn btn-small btn-info" onclick="insertUser(); return false;" id="submitatlas">Submit</button></div></div>';
91102
form += '</div>';
92103
form += '</div>';
@@ -95,25 +106,26 @@ function getForm(lat, lng) {
95106
}
96107

97108
function next(which) {
98-
if (which == 1) {
99-
$('#one').css('display', 'block');
100-
$('#two').css('display', 'none');
101-
$('#three').css('display', 'none');
102-
$('#four').css('display', 'none');
103-
} else if (which == 2) {
104-
$('#one').css('display', 'none');
105-
$('#two').css('display', 'block');
106-
$('#three').css('display', 'none');
107-
$('#four').css('display', 'none');
108-
} else if (which == 3) {
109-
$('#one').css('display', 'none');
110-
$('#two').css('display', 'none');
111-
$('#three').css('display', 'block');
112-
$('#four').css('display', 'none');
113-
} else if (which == 4) {
114-
$('#one').css('display', 'none');
115-
$('#two').css('display', 'none');
116-
$('#three').css('display', 'none');
117-
$('#four').css('display', 'block');
118-
}
119-
}
109+
switch (which) {
110+
case 1:
111+
$('#one').css('display', 'block');
112+
$('#two, #three, #four, #five').css('display', 'none');
113+
break;
114+
case 2:
115+
$('#two').css('display', 'block');
116+
$('#one, #three, #four, #five').css('display', 'none');
117+
break;
118+
case 3:
119+
$('#three').css('display', 'block');
120+
$('#one, #two, #four, #five').css('display', 'none');
121+
break;
122+
case 4:
123+
$('#four').css('display', 'block');
124+
$('#one, #two, #three, #five').css('display', 'none');
125+
break;
126+
case 5:
127+
$('#five').css('display', 'block');
128+
$('#one, #two, #three, #four').css('display', 'none');
129+
break;
130+
}
131+
}

0 commit comments

Comments
 (0)